On Mon, Jul 08, 2002 at 02:07:11PM +0200, Dominik Vogt wrote:
> On Mon, Jul 08, 2002 at 10:31:49AM +0000, Mikhael Goikhman wrote:
> > On 08 Jul 2002 01:43:56 +0200, Dominik Vogt wrote:
> > > > Any multi-desk pager (FvwmPager 0 3) even without a config will show it.
> > > > The initial drawing of FvwmPager was completely broken at some point.
> > > > I fixed all problems in a single desker, but not in a multi-desker.
> > >
> > > Are you saying that the bug is still in the post-2.5.2 development
> > > code? I don't see any problem.
> >
> > Yes, if you do "cvs update -D '2002-07-06'" and keep the current Flocale.c
> > the initial drawing of non-first desks (grid and mini-windows) is
> > incorrect.
> >
> > Your latest fixes (probably related to MapNotify) indirectly fixed this
> > problem, but it may appear again.
> >
> > The problem is that until 2002-07-06 the very first HandleExpose calls
> > DrawGrid that calls XDrawLine, everything with correct parameters, but
> > only the first desk grid is shown, so I guess Desks[desk].w window itself
> > with non-zero desk is not visible. It becomes visible on any operation
> > (shade, move).
>
> Wow! The code positioning the pager subwindows is *completely*
> broken. I wonder how we could overlook that for so long. The
> patch you made recently only suppressed a few symptoms but did not
> address the real problems, Mikhael. I'm going to clean up this
> mess when I'm back at home.
All fixed in 2.4.9 and 2.5.3. Please test 2.4.9, the patches are
not without risk.
Bye
Dominik ^_^ ^_^
--
Dominik Vogt, dominik.vogt_at_gmx.de
Reply-To: dominik.vogt_at_gmx.de
--
Visit the official FVWM web page at <URL: http://www.fvwm.org/>.
To unsubscribe from the list, send "unsubscribe fvwm" in the body of a
message to majordomo_at_fvwm.org.
To report problems, send mail to fvwm-owner_at_fvwm.org.
Received on Mon Jul 08 2002 - 19:25:34 BST